PTT
Submit
Submit
选择语言
正體中文
简体中文
PTT
Python
[问题] DataFrame 可以指定资料平均吗?
楼主:
sutekidesune
(喵的~~喵咪)
2020-07-07 12:17:53
例如我有以下资料
日期 地区 销售额
2019-9 台北 100
2019-10 台北 101
2019-11 台北 102
2019-9 台中 111
2019-10 台中 112
2019-11 台中 113
2019-12 台中 114
我知道可以用data.groupby(by='地区').mean().reset_index()
这样取地区的平均
但是我希望抓取季的平均的话
可以指定的月份进行平均吗
例如抓取2019-9 到 2019-11月三个月平均
目前我是用while进行月份判断再抓取资料来平均
但是希望看能不能用dataframe的方法就可以解决了
请问有比较好的方式处理吗?
感谢各位帮忙
作者:
jiyu520
(不要鲫鱼我)
2020-07-07 13:11:00
先依照你要的规则做一个col, 然后使用该col做group
作者:
yiche
(你若安好,便是晴天)
2020-07-07 14:07:00
参考
https://i.imgur.com/hbgLquu.jpg
作者:
mthsieh
(Gleeman)
2020-07-07 19:57:00
将 date 设为 datetime index, 再用 groupyby([pd.Grouper(), '地区']) 处理df.groupby('地区').filter(lambda x: x['销售额'].count> 2).groupby('地区')['销售额'].mean()
继续阅读
[问题] 读取外部档案内容
sck921
[问题] 呼叫VB.NET程式 然后按按钮
MAGICXX
Re: [问题] 针对题目 看否帮忙想出简洁的python 感恩
ddavid
[问题] 针对题目 看否帮忙想出简洁的python 感恩
hodwaylin
[问题] 气象局opendata的豪雨特报
fghdfh
[问题] AI“学习”及“产业发展”的书或资料?
gai78
[问题] re.sub的用法
andrew5106
[问题] 想利用input做sympy的符号运算
Orangekun
[问题] 汇整list中的dict
joeyen0546
[问题] print出不来
irpolo1
Links
booklink
Contact Us: admin [ a t ] ucptt.com